A riverside city in eastern Thailand with a dense café and restaurant scene along the Chanthaburi River, the city is also home to the Cathedral of the Immaculate Conception — the largest church in Thailand — and carries a strong connection to King Taksin the Great, whose monument appeared on the Thai 20-baht note. It serves as a transport hub for Ko Chang, Ko Kut, and several Cambodia border crossings.
